Hey guys, just noticed this thread, here is my current meal plan. Been doing this for a week, amazing results so far.

First, let me give you the basic menu:

Breakfast - 6 egg whites ; 1 serving of oatmeal

Mid-morning - 6 oz protein ; 1 serving starch ; 1 serving veg

Lunch - 6 oz protein ; 1 serving starch ; 1 serving veg

Mid-afternoon - 6 oz protein ; 1 serving starch ; 1 serving veg

Dinner - 6 oz protein ; 1 serving starch ; 1 serving veg

Last meal - 4 oz protein ; 1 serving veg


Now let me give a specific day:

Breakfast - 6 egg whites ; 1 serving of oatmeal

Mid-morning - protein shake

Lunch - Chicken fajita meat ; 3 corn tortillas ; small can of carrots

Mid-afternoon - fish ; 3 rice cakes ; 1 veg

Dinner - tuna sandwich (protein - tuna, starch - bread, veg - pickles and celery)

Last meal - usually miss this one, or if I'm still hungry I'll have a shake


Proteins - talapia, chicken, beef, pork chops

Starches - sweet potatoes, bread, corn, corn tortillas, rice cakes

Veg - any veg, as much as you want


*limit sugars to 40grams of sugar a day.

i´m doing the 4hbody "diet"(pretty much low carb with 1 cheat day per week) and i really enjoy it.
i actually eat better than before. Instead of thinking "meh hungry again? great will it be meat/fish with rice or with noodles?" and now i can actually mix up a ton of veggies to get something that i actually enjoy eating. I´m losing about a pound every week doing one different bodyweight exercise from monday to friday and combined with the big protein intake i´m pretty sure i´m gaining muscle while im losing weight.
And since i was already restricting my sugar intake to the weekend the only difference is that i dont eat rice/noodles as much. Best thing is i started really enjoying the cheat day. Normally i didnt really enjoy all that sweet stuff because in the back of my mind i knew how unhealthy it is and i shouldnt be eating it but now i can plan the perfect most deliciously unhealthy day and really apprieciate the taste of icecream and lasagna etc.


My favorite lowcarbmeals:
omelette with beans and sausage cut into little pieces
spinach with cream,brocolli,calliflower,carrots and premarinated chickenfilet


most of it is even pretty easy to make, spinach and the veggies are sold frozen so i just have to heat them up in the microwave and put the meat into my pan.
